Well, after almost two weeks, I finally received my JesseTune today and the first thing I noticed was a considerably smoother idle. Shifting is a bit more pronounced and the torque management is all but gone. My primary reason for getting the pcm tune was for gas mileage, so I'll update this when I get the new numbers. I think I'll send him my original pcm and have a balls-out runner made out of it.

The only thing I wish Jesse would do is send a print out of the mods he did that way if you need to send it back, you can give him more educated answers to his questions. It'll also give you an idea where your truck is.

Pretty impressed with the wake up he gave my truck so far and it hasn't tripped a code yet. :(

one of the things i found is take a good look at the frount of your truck. big square box, pushing all that air in frount of it. it's hard to get good mpg. with that.

i have a 03 SS and drive between 75-80 mph. and get 13.5-14.5 mpg. if i drive 55mph i can get 17.5-17.8 mpg. with the a/c on. so the best way is to slow down to get the mpg's out of our trucks, good tune up, proper psi. in the tires, clean air/ fuel filters regular oil change, and last drive like an old fart :driving:
